Planning for a Trip to Europe in Summer? Keep this in Mind

Croatia

As people take vacations to make up for being stuck for so long because of the pandemic, they are getting a dose of reality. Airport traffic jams are making sure that their long-awaited trips will get off to a rough start.

Again, there are a lot of people at European airports. This is before many countries’ summer vacations have even started.

People are going to their dream destinations now that most of the restrictions put in place because of the pandemic have been lifted. They want to make up for the travel opportunities they missed over the past two years. This is called “revenge travel.”

The aviation industry was one of the worst-hit by the coronavirus lockdowns, losing more than $230 billion (€219 billion) in 2020, with airlines losing the most. The increase in demand is a huge change for the better.

But the quick recovery has also caused new problems for an already troubled industry. The quick recovery has caught the industry off guard, and now airports can’t find enough staff to handle the rush of travellers. Staff shortages and bottlenecks at airports have led to long lines and wait times for passengers at major European hubs like Frankfurt, Dublin, and Amsterdam, as well as hundreds of flight cancellations, which threaten to dull the industry’s recovery.

The head of the International Air Transport Association (IATA), Willie Walsh, said in a statement, “With governments making U-turns and policy changes, there was uncertainty until the last minute. This left little time to start up an industry that had been mostly shut down for two years.”

‘Revenge travel’

As measured by revenue passenger kilometres, or RPKs, which count the number of kilometres travelled by paying passengers, the total demand for air travel in April rose by nearly 80% compared to April 2021. The IATA said this was due to a rise in international travel. It also said that demand on some routes, like Europe-Central America and Middle East-North America, was higher than it was before the pandemic.

Axel Hefer, managing director and chief executive officer of booking platform Trivago, told DW that people now trust that they will have the classic city experience with restaurants, entertainment, etc. without having to worry about COVID-19 restrictions.

Flight prices have gone up because of high demand, higher jet fuel prices, and the fact that many planes that were grounded during the pandemic are still sitting there. But that doesn’t seem to stop people who want to travel and had to save money during the pandemic from doing so.

“After a long break, vacations are at the top of Germans’ wish lists this year,” Norbert Fiebig, president of the German Travel Association (DRV), told DW. “Rising energy costs and rising inflation can’t change this desire.” Fiebig, on the other hand, said that people were spending more on vacations this year because they were “reserving longer trips and going for higher quality.”

Airlines struggling to capitalize on the rush

The roaring comeback was supposed to be good news for airlines, which had lost billions of euros in cash over the past two years and were eagerly waiting for this moment. But crowded airports have put a damper on things.

Lufthansa, the German flag carrier, cancelled about 900 short-haul domestic and European flights for July at its hubs in Frankfurt and Munich earlier this month. Eurowings, which is part of Lufthansa, is also getting rid of several hundred flights.

A Lufthansa representative told DW that the bottlenecks make it likely that flights won’t be able to run as planned. “Because of this, we had to cancel flights ahead of time to free up space in the system and get our guests to their destinations on time or to make connections.”

Other airlines, like Air France-KLM, a competitor of Lufthansa, and Wizz Air, a low-cost airline, have also been affected by the staffing shortage at airports, where peak demand is getting close to what it was before COVID-19.

Where are the airport employees?

After having to lay off people during the pandemic, the aviation industry is having a hard time finding new workers. Their situation is made worse by the fact that people are becoming pickier about jobs after the pandemic, avoiding ones with bad working conditions and low pay.

“The job market in Germany is still very tight. Employers have trouble filling open positions, but there are a lot of job openings for people to choose from “Fraport, the company that runs Frankfurt Airport, told DW. “Also, hiring people at airports is a complicated and time-consuming process. This is because a lot of the work done in aviation takes place in areas that are important for security and have restrictions.”

Risks to travel revival

Due to problems at airports, people are being told to get to the airport two to two and a half hours before their domestic flight, to check-in online if possible, and to make sure their carry-on bags are packed correctly to avoid waiting at the security checkpoints.

“This last one has a huge effect, as we still find that process times and therefore waiting times at the checkpoint are much longer because people bring a lot of things that aren’t allowed, don’t separate or throw away liquids until they get to the checkpoint, and don’t follow other rules,” Securitas, a Swedish security services company that works at airports, told DW.

Even though there are bottlenecks and staff shortages, the “revenge travel” wave is expected to be good for business. But travellers should be ready for trouble.
